OLX India names Sapna Arora as its chief marketing officer

OLX India has named Sapna Arora as its new chief marketing officer. Arora will lead the brand marketing initiatives of the company in the country.

Arora joins OLX from Matrix Atlantic Capital, where she worked closely with entrepreneurs to unlock growth opportunities.
 
The company is looking to take the next big leap in its positioning in India and is confident that Arora’s experience will help the company in its next phase of growth.

Commenting on the appointment, Sushil Kumar general manager at OLX India in a statement said, “As the brand takes the next big leap in its positioning in India, Sapna will spearhead the brand’s marketing journey with her accomplished vision and experience. She has worked on some of the most iconic brands in India and we look forward to her contribution in our next phase of growth.”
 
Talking about her new role at OLX, Sapna Arora added, “I admire OLX's strong brand recognition, high consumer awareness, and rich brand heritage. It's a product that can help consumers upgrade their lives within their means, builds upon the cultural shift of shorter ownership cycles while extending the product's life; thereby contributing in reducing the carbon footprint.”
 
Previously, Arora has worked in various leadership roles at Procter & Gamble, Reckitt Benckiser, Nestle and Bennett Coleman, among others.
 
OLX is an online marketplace to buy and sell used goods across categories. India is amongst the top two growth markets for OLX globally and currently has 50 million users in India.
